Ceedee Lamb Shows His Discontent With Dak Prescott’s Underwhelming Performance
Steeler’s solid defense caused the Cowboys’ offensive team to struggle throughout the match, resulting in an ugly battle.
In addition, Dak’s underwhelming play on the field further made it difficult for the Cowboys to secure a win.
Dak marched the Cowboys into the red zone, but Steeler’s defender intercepted his inadequate pass attempt toward star receiver CeeDee.
The quarterback committed two red-zone turnovers, jeopardizing their opportunity to extend the 6-3 lead at halftime.
Moreover, the receiver appeared to miss his usual target and felt disheartened by his lack of production throughout the night.
He had only four catches through the first three quarters and barely saw the ball in the second half.

Following the interception, the NBC broadcast played footage of CeeDee saying something to Dak on the sidelines.
Likewise, the NBC announcers Mike Tirico and Cris Collinsworth presumed it was negative, but that was not the case.
According to lip readers online, the wide receiver is theorized to be saying,
Jump balls four. Jump balls, I got you.
This made sense as Dak tried to make an intentionally underthrown pass to CeeDee, but the defender easily picked it off.
Therefore, the athlete conveyed his displeasure and ensured Dak was aware of it. On the other hand, the other lip reader on the internet decoded him to be saying,
Subpar throw. Subpar, Dak
Hence, the player’s exact words are uncertain, further fueling discussions among NFL fans.
Dak Made Up For His Mistakes And Led His Team To Victory
Despite the sideline interchange, Dak remained calm and did not react at all, as noted by the NBC announcers.
However, netizens hypothesized it would lead to a rift between the players, raising concerns about potential tension.

In contrast, Dak showcased his strong and disciplined sportsmanship, demonstrating his ability to remain composed while dealing with pressure.
Later, he redeemed his errors and led Dallas on an impressive 15-play, 70-yard drive that resulted in the team’s victory.
The drive was capped off by a touchdown pass on fourth down with only 20 seconds remaining in the game.
Despite the intense pressure and tension, the Cowboys displayed their team coordination, which resulted in their victory against the Steelers.
In Case You Didn’t Know
- On August 26, 2024, CeeDee Lamb signed a four-year, $136 million deal with $100 million guaranteed and a $38 million signing bonus to stay with the Dallas Cowboys through the 2028 season.
- Lamb was born in Opelousas, Louisiana, and lived in New Orleans until he and his family evacuated to Houston, Texas, in 2005 after Hurricane Katrina’s effects on the city.
- Dak Prescott holds a single-game record for passing attempts and completions in the Orange Bowl.
